Kitchen Decorations with a Thanksgiving Twist
The kitchen gets super busy during Thanksgiving. This is where your tasty meals come to life. You can make your kitchen feel more like Thanksgiving by adding things like well-placed pumpkins or fresh fall flowers. Even vintage turkey platters on open shelves work great. These additions are simple but bring the Thanksgiving feel to your kitchen. They won’t make it feel too crowded.
Walking into your kitchen could feel like stepping into autumn itself. Add autumn hues and the smell of holiday meals. You can place pumpkins in clever spots to make your kitchen look festive. Use different sizes and colors to make it fun. Orange, white, or unique pumpkins will all bring a bit of Thanksgiving cheer.
“Thanksgiving is all about celebrating abundance and tradition. By incorporating well-placed pumpkins, you can infuse your kitchen with a sense of warmth and joy, while paying homage to the bountiful harvest of the season.” – Martha Stewart
Pumpkins are not just decorations, they’re useful too. Try using one as a drink dispenser. Hollow it out and fill it with a fun punch. It’s a creative and fun way for guests to get their drinks at your Thanksgiving gathering.
If you have places to display them, think about vintage turkey platters. They bring not only a festive feel but also add a talking point. Choose ones with special designs. You can also add some elegant old silverware or crystal glasses to go with them.
To finish up, don’t forget fresh fall flowers. Pick warm-colored flowers and add pinecones or leaves for more depth. These will complete your Thanksgiving kitchen decor.

Create a Stunning Thanksgiving Dining Room
Thanksgiving Day focuses on the dining room, where an amazing tablescape impresses guests. A buffet on the kitchen island highlights all the Thanksgiving food. The dining table becomes a key decor point with beautiful place settings and cozy centerpieces.
Vintage turkey platters add warmth and elegance. Don’t forget other decor like dried gourds and corn stalks. They go well on apothecary shelves or buffet tables, completing the Thanksgiving theme.
“The dining room is where cherished memories are created during Thanksgiving celebrations. Designing a beautiful tablescape with carefully chosen elements can enhance the overall dining experience and create an inviting atmosphere for your loved ones.” – Rachel Davis, Interior Designer
Start by choosing a focal point for the table. This could be a floral centerpiece, a statement with candles, or vintage turkey platters. Use neutral linens and add autumn-colored napkins or placemats for seasonal vibes.
For your tablescape, select dinnerware, flatware, and glassware that show holiday warmth. Choose vintage-inspired plates and crystal goblets for sophistication. These add elegance to your Thanksgiving setting.
After setting your main elements, add small decor items for a final touch. Think about using autumn leaves or mini pumpkins for a seasonal feel. Place vintage turkey platters carefully to showcase their beauty.
To make your Thanksgiving dining room outstanding, keep the look balanced and cohesive. Choose colors and textures that work well with your home decor. Add personal touches to show your unique style.
